Schilling testing shoulder

Boston Red Sox pitcher Curt Schilling played long toss before Thursday night’s game against the Detroit Tigers, testing to see how his shoulder would respond.

Manager Terry Francona said the session went well, but progress has been slower than hoped.

The team hoped that Schilling would be able to return sometime around the All-Star break, but it seems like that timetable might need to be extended.

Schilling had prefered to have surgery to correct the injury, but the Red Sox wanted him to rest and rehab it.
